FAQs About the New Operator Licence (HGV) Training
The New Operator Licence (HGV) is essential for businesses or individuals planning to operate Heavy Goods Vehicles (HGVs) professionally. It ensures compliance with regulatory requirements set by the Office of the Traffic Commissioner and helps maintain safe, efficient transport operations. Q2: Who needs an Operator Licence?
Anyone operating HGVs for commercial purposes is legally required to have an Operator Licence. This includes ensuring adherence to safety standards, environmental impact guidelines, and vehicle maintenance requirements
